Ingredients

  • 1 pound ground chicken
  • 1 egg, beaten
  • ¼ cup low-fat cream cheese
  • 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 4 cloves garlic, grated
  • 1 ½ tablespoons olive oil
  • 1 tablespoon dry bread crumbs
  • 2 teaspoons chopped fresh basil
  • 1 teaspoon crushed red pepper
  • 1 teaspoon garlic powder
  • ½ teaspoon sea sal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 teaspoon dried parsley
  • ½ teaspoon dried oregano
  • 1 cup chopped fresh mozzarella, or as needed

Information

  • Prep Time: 20 mins
  • Cook Time: 20 mins
  • Additional Time: 15 mins
  • Total Time: 55 mins
  • Servings: 6
  • Yield: 14 meatballs

  • Preheat the oven to 425 degrees F (220 degrees C).
  • Combine ground chicken, egg, cream cheese, Parmesan cheese, garlic, olive oil, bread crumbs, basil, red pepper, garlic powder, salt, pepper, parsley, and oregano in a freezer-safe bowl and mix well. Place in the freezer for 15 minutes to make the mixture firmer and easier to handle.
  • Form into 14 equally-sized meatballs using an ice cream scoop. Add a piece of mozzarella cheese to the center of each meatball, making sure cheese is covered by meat. Place meatballs on a nonstick baking sheet.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until no longer pink in the centers and juices run clear, 20 to 25 minutes.
  • Nutrition

    175 cal.

    • Total Fat: 8g
    • Saturated Fat: 3g
    • Cholesterol: 84mg
    • Sodium: 299mg
    • Total Carbohydrate: 3g
    • Dietary Fiber: 0g
    • Total Sugars: 0g
    • Protein: 21g
    • Vitamin C: 2mg
    • Calcium: 72mg
    • Iron: 3mg
    • Potassium: 259mg
